We just added support to crack Windows "Hello" PIN/Password authentication in hashcat! Regarding all technical details, please have a look at this forum thread: hashcat.net/forum/thread-104… Thanks to @tijldeneut and @banaanhangwagen for all the intense preparational work

New backend support in hashcat: HIP, an OpenCL alternative API for AMD GPUs (similar to CUDA for NVIDIA GPUs).
